About Nam‐Hoon Kim

Nam‐Hoon Kim is a scholar working on Hepatology, Gastroenterology and Modeling and Simulation, having authored 33 papers that have together received 327 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Liver Disease Diagnosis and Treatment (6 papers), Hepatitis B Virus Studies (5 papers) and Pancreatic and Hepatic Oncology Research (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Hepatology (112 citations), Epidemiology (144 citations) and Immunology (64 citations). Nam‐Hoon Kim has collaborated with scholars based in South Korea, United States and India. Frequent co-authors include Kyung‐Ah Kim, Won Ki Bae, June Sung Lee, Jong‐Hoon Kim, Byung‐Ho Kim, Woon Won Jung, Hyo‐Jung Lee, Hyo Jong Kim, Jae Young Jang and Jae Won Lee.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Cancer Research and Social Science & Medicine.
